Cloud Defense Logo

Products

Solutions

Company

Book A Live Demo

CVE-2020-25031 Explained : Impact and Mitigation

Learn about CVE-2020-25031, a vulnerability in checkinstall 1.6.2 that triggers the creation of mode 0777 executable files. Find out the impact, affected systems, exploitation mechanism, and mitigation steps.

Checkinstall 1.6.2, when used to create a package that contains a symlink, may trigger the creation of a mode 0777 executable file.

Understanding CVE-2020-25031

This CVE involves a vulnerability in checkinstall 1.6.2 that can lead to the creation of a mode 0777 executable file when generating a package with a symlink.

What is CVE-2020-25031?

The CVE-2020-25031 vulnerability occurs in checkinstall 1.6.2 due to improper handling of symlinks during package creation, resulting in the unintended creation of executable files with insecure permissions.

The Impact of CVE-2020-25031

The vulnerability can potentially allow an attacker to create malicious executable files with excessive permissions, leading to unauthorized access and potential system compromise.

Technical Details of CVE-2020-25031

Checkinstall 1.6.2 vulnerability details and affected systems.

Vulnerability Description

        Checkinstall 1.6.2 vulnerability triggers the creation of mode 0777 executable files when generating packages with symlinks.

Affected Systems and Versions

        Product: Not applicable
        Vendor: Not applicable
        Version: Not applicable

Exploitation Mechanism

        Attackers can exploit this vulnerability by crafting a package with a symlink, leading to the unintended creation of executable files with insecure permissions.

Mitigation and Prevention

Steps to mitigate and prevent the CVE-2020-25031 vulnerability.

Immediate Steps to Take

        Avoid using checkinstall 1.6.2 to create packages containing symlinks.
        Regularly monitor for any unauthorized executable files with mode 0777 permissions.

Long-Term Security Practices

        Implement secure coding practices to prevent symlink-related vulnerabilities.
        Conduct regular security audits to identify and address potential security flaws.

Patching and Updates

        Update to a patched version of checkinstall to mitigate the vulnerability and prevent the creation of insecure executable files.

Popular CVEs

CVE Id

Published Date

Is your System Free of Underlying Vulnerabilities?
Find Out Now